Runbook fragment — account recovery (for weekly eng sync)

When a Fernwick Wiki admin is locked out, role-based access means a plain password reset is insufficient: the recovery operator must hold the steward role, and the restored account inherits only its prior role set, never elevated ones. Verify role mappings against the Fernwick audit ledger before re-enabling, and record the action in the sync notes. Completing recovery requires the steward vault, which opens with the passphrase below.

vault phrase of fafop-hahop = ralys-kasion-normir-belix-silys-fendor

// Max concurrent transcode slots per worker on the Brindlemark farm.
// Plugin authors: do not assume more than this many parallel jobs.
// Exceeding it gets your plugin throttled by the scheduler, not
// queued. Value tuned after the March saturation test; raising it
// starved the audio pipeline. If your plugin needs burst capacity,
// request a dedicated pool instead. Changes here require sign-off
// from the farm team and a full soak run. The soak that validated
// this value is identified by the token below.

session token of kahog-bahif = htk9_f63daec35

Ticket #2093 — Ledgerkeep vault locked, blocking partition work. Welcome aboard — you've been assigned the monthly table partitioning task for the Ordwyn billing database. Unfortunately the schema vault auto-locked after the last rotation, so you can't yet read the partition manifests that define how rows split by month. Don't try to recreate the manifests by hand; drift between environments caused an outage in March. Instead, unseal the vault from the ops console using the recovery passphrase below.

vault phrase of hahag-bagef = quenael-frador